You download fixes from Fix Central and then install them on the same computer where you installed IBM Data Studio by using the Update wizard in IBM Installation Manager.

Use the following steps to download and install a fix for Data Studio:

  1. Search Fix Central for all available fixes for your version of Data Studio

    Open a search query in Fix Central for all the available IBM Data Studio fixes

  2. Download the fix and then extract it to a temporary directory.
  3. Open IBM Installation Manager and then add the directory where you extracted the fix as a repository.

    For information about adding repositories in Installation Mananger, see Specifying the repository.

  4. Run the Update wizard in Installation Manager to install the fix for Data Studio.

    For information about using the Update wizard in Installation Manager, see Updating installed product packages.

  5. Optional: If you observe startup errors after you install the fix, you can try cleaning the cache by starting the product with the -clean option. For more information about starting the product and the Eclipse start options, see Starting the product and Running Eclipse.

    Example:
    To start the product with the -clean option, you type this command: product_installation_directory\eclipse.exe -clean
    where product_installation_directory is the directory where you install the product.
